Bug description

It is similar to https://github.com/nextcloud/server/issues/6395, but more generic, as it also happens with regular storage.

Steps to reproduce
  1. copy a backup from linux or Android, which contains symlinks
  2. e.g: include -> ../.. (/mnt/raid/gentoo/usr/include/node/deps/uv/include -> ../..)
  3. see that on each scan it finds more and more:
    files/tobi/gentoo/usr/include/node/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/v8/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/src/src/deps/v8/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/uv/include/deps/v8/include/src/deps/v8/include/deps/v8/include/deps/uv/include/v8-profiler.h

This way I have now 44 million entries, while only ~800.000 files are on disk

Expected behavior

Do not follow symlinks, but treat them as regular files
